Land Maintenance in Tumwater, WA: Property Care Essentials

Comprehensive land maintenance in Tumwater, WA protects property value and safety through regular brush removal, mowing, and fire hazard reduction that keeps outdoor spaces well-managed year-round. Neglected properties quickly accumulate vegetation that creates fire risks and reduces curb appeal.

What Services Does Land Maintenance Include?

Land maintenance encompasses brush clearing, regular mowing, debris removal, fire hazard reduction, and vegetation management that keeps properties safe, accessible, and visually appealing throughout the year.

Brush clearing removes overgrown vegetation, invasive plants, and woody growth that accumulates on neglected properties. This service restores usable space and eliminates hiding places for pests.

Regular mowing maintains grass at appropriate heights for healthy growth while preventing weed seed production. Debris removal clears fallen branches, leaves, and other organic material that creates fire fuel and harbors pests. How Does Fire Hazard Reduction Protect Properties?

Fire hazard reduction creates defensible space around structures by removing dry vegetation, dead plant material, and flammable debris that could fuel wildfires during dry summer months.

Tumwater's location near forested areas increases wildfire risk during hot, dry periods. Maintaining cleared zones around buildings provides firefighters access and reduces ignition potential from windblown embers.

Removing ladder fuels prevents ground fires from reaching tree canopies where they spread rapidly. This includes clearing low branches, brush, and tall grass that create continuous fuel paths from ground to treetops.

When Should Properties Schedule Maintenance Services?

Properties should schedule land maintenance in early spring before vegetation grows rapidly, with follow-up services throughout the growing season to maintain cleared conditions.

Spring maintenance removes winter storm debris and cuts back dormant vegetation before new growth begins. This timing prevents small maintenance tasks from becoming major clearing projects later in the season.

Summer maintenance focuses on fire hazard reduction during dry months when vegetation becomes most flammable. Fall cleanup removes leaves and prepares properties for winter storms that deposit new debris. Can Regular Maintenance Prevent Larger Problems?

Regular maintenance prevents vegetation overgrowth, pest infestations, and fire hazards that become expensive and time-consuming to address when neglected over multiple seasons.

Small brush and weed problems multiply quickly without intervention. Annual maintenance costs significantly less than major clearing projects required after years of neglect.

Consistent care identifies developing issues early when solutions remain simple and affordable. Regular property inspections during maintenance visits catch drainage problems, pest activity, and structural concerns before they cause serious damage.

Do Tumwater Regulations Affect Land Maintenance?

Tumwater municipal codes require property owners to maintain vegetation, remove fire hazards, and prevent nuisance conditions that affect neighboring properties or public safety.

Weed and vegetation ordinances mandate control of noxious weeds and overgrown vegetation that creates fire hazards or harbors pests. Code enforcement can issue citations and fines for properties that violate maintenance standards.

Stormwater regulations require maintaining vegetation buffers near streams and wetlands while preventing erosion from cleared areas. Professional maintenance services understand these requirements and ensure compliance while protecting property values.
